PLC Training

This PLC training builds controller fundamentals with ladder, FBD, and ST, including I/O wiring, PID tuning, diagnostics, and version control practices on live rigs.

SCADA Training

Our SCADA course covers tag databases, HMI graphics, historian/trends, alarm rationalization, redundancy, user security, backups, and deployment aligned to plant standards.

Panel Designing

This panel design course teaches standards-compliant MCC/PLC panel engineering, SLD/GA/wiring docs, device selection, heat-load, testing, and FAT.

BMS & Security

BMS training focuses on HVAC/lighting/utilities automation; CCTV & security covers design, storage, networking, and analytics.

IIoT

The Industrial IoT diploma spans sensors-to-dashboard pipelines: MQTT/OPC UA, gateways, historians, alerts/KPIs, and predictive maintenance basics.
